Safety, Tolerability, and Pharmacokinetic Evaluation of ADB116 for Injection

Study of Safety, Tolerability, and Pharmacokinetics of ADB116 for Injection in Healthy Chinese Adults: A Single-Center, Randomized, Double-Blind, Placebo-Controlled, Single-Ascending-Dose Phase I Clinical Trial

A Phase I Study of ADB116 for Injection in Healthy Chinese Adults. This study aims as follows:

Primary Objective:

• To evaluate the safety and tolerability of a single intravenous bolus dose of ADB116 for injection in healthy Chinese adults.

Secondary Objective:

• To evaluate the pharmacokinetic (PK) profile of a single intravenous bolus dose of ADB116 for injection.

Study Overview

Detailed Description

This trial is a single-center, randomized, double-blind, placebo-controlled, single-ascending-dose Phase I clinical trial conducted in healthy Chinese adults to evaluate the safety, tolerability, and pharmacokinetic (PK) profile of a single intravenous bolus dose of ADB116 for injection in healthy Chinese adults.

A total of 26 healthy adults will be enrolled across 5 dose cohorts. For Cohort 1, ADB116 0.03 mg/kg (starting dose) will be administered as a single intravenous injection. Following safety and tolerability assessment, if the dose escalation stopping criteria are not met, the dose will be escalated sequentially using a modified Fibonacci method to Cohorts 2-5: 0.06, 0.12, 0.18, and 0.24 mg/kg. After each dose level has been observed through the end of Day 3 (D3), and upon assessment by the sponsor and investigator confirming no safety concerns, the next dose cohort may proceed.

The study consists of three periods: a screening period (up to 28 days, D-28 to D-1), a treatment period (D1), and a follow-up period (D2 to D8). On the dosing day, a single intravenous bolus dose of ADB116 or placebo will be administered.

Description

Inclusion Criteria:

  1. Voluntarily sign the informed consent form (ICF) prior to any study procedures and be able to comply with the protocol requirements.
  2. Aged between 18 and 45 years (inclusive of 18 years up to but not including 46 years) at the time of signing the ICF, male or female.
  3. At screening, male subjects must weigh ≥50.0 kg, female subjects must weigh ≥45.0 kg, and body mass index (BMI) = weight (kg) / height² (m²) must be within the range of 19.0-26.0 kg/m² (inclusive).
  4. No history of major medical or surgical diseases prior to screening, and results of vital signs, physical examination, 12-lead ECG, laboratory tests, fundoscopic examination, chest X-ray, and abdominal ultrasound during the screening period must be normal or, if slightly outside the normal reference range, considered clinically insignificant by the investigator.

Frequency of Treatment-emergent Adverse Events (TEAEs) following a single dose of ADB116 for injection
Time Frame: From the date of first study drug administration to the End of Study visit (defined as 8 days after last dose)
Safety and tolerability assessed by the frequency, relationship to treatment, severity (using CTCAE criteria, if applicable), seriousness, and expectedness of TEAEs, including adverse drug reactions (ADRs), Grade ≥3 AEs, serious adverse events (SAEs), serious adverse drug reactions (SADRs), AEs leading to treatment interruption, and AEs leading to premature study withdrawal.
